
ENMG / SOLID-STATE RELAYS
EQM / EQT
Optically isolated PCB solid-state relays
LED-input semiconductor relays for PCB integration, with DC MOSFET, bidirectional MOSFET and AC TRIAC output options in SIP, surface-mount and DIP packages.

Selection & installation notes
- The input is an LED, not a voltage-rated24 V control port. Use a current-limited driver or calculate R=(Vin−VF)/Iin, including resistor power, voltage tolerance and GPIO capacity.
- Blocking voltage is not a recommended nominal working voltage. Allow transient margin;60 V peak corresponds mathematically to42.4 Vrms for a sine wave before any margin, not an unconditional42 VAC system rating.
- Only the back-to-back MOSFET variant supports bidirectional blocking. Single-MOSFET versions have a body diode and require the specified DC output polarity.
- Conduction loss for MOSFETs is approximatelyI²Ron and rises with temperature. Meet both package power and junction-temperature limits; headline current is conditional on thermal design.
- Millisecond switching times do not support arbitrary high-frequency PWM. Zero-cross TRIAC types require AC current commutation and are not DC switches or standalone phase controllers.
- Verify the exact package drawing, PCB creepage, insulation category and solder profile. Isolation-test voltage is not continuous working voltage.
- Fit load-appropriate suppression and protection; a DC flyback diode is placed across the inductive load with correct polarity, not indiscriminately across the switch.
